Pushkala Sangeet Kendra Marks 10 Glorious Years With Vibrant Annual Exams Celebrating Indian Classical Music

The renowned Pushkala Sangeet Kendra, situated in Malviya Nagar, New Delhi, recently completed a decade of artistic service.

To commemorate this remarkable journey, the institution conducted its annual examinations under the affiliation of Prayag Sangeet Samiti, Prayagraj. With participants from across India, the event became a musical celebration, blending discipline with devotion.

Students from various age groups took part in the examination, presenting their skills in vocal music, instrumental performances, and Indian classical dance forms. These performances embodied years of tireless dedication and practice.

Held in a manner reminiscent of the traditional Gurukul system, the exams focused on preserving the sanctity of classical education, with students delivering commendable renditions of ragas, talas, and techniques.

Shahrookh Ahmed Graces as Examiner

Ustad Shahrookh Ahmed, a respected tabla maestro, elevated this year’s celebration by officiating as the examiner.

Trained by his father Ustad Sarfaraz Ahmed and grandfather Ustad Fazal Ahmed Khan, and later mentored by Ajrada Gharana stalwart Ustad Manzoor Hasan Sahab, Shahrookh Ahmed has performed alongside legends such as Ustad Ali Abbas Khan. His presence added immense value to the occasion.
